Abstract: Multiple efforts have been devoted to face the problem of database modelling. One of them is the automatization of database design process using CASE tools. Frequently, these tools do not completely support all phases of database analysis and the design methodology that they propose. Therefore, we propose to incorporate new features to these tools enhancing them and solving some of the modelling problems. In this paper we present an add-in module that aims to generate triggers for preserving the multiplicity constraints of a conceptual scheme in the transformation to a relational scheme. The module is integrated into the RATIONAL ROSE case tool.
